Just to kind notice of all This great song was written in mallur(small town near channapatna Bangalore Mysore road) in Sri aprameya temple. Small ambegalu Krishna is consecrated there. Even today one can see the song unscripted there on the wall. Sri daasaru mentions aprameya in this song.
